Have you ever wondered what hidden stories lie in your family's past? In this emotional episode, we sit down with Gina Ciambella as she takes us on a poignant journey of discovery, tracing her Italian heritage from Michigan back to a small village near Naples. Gina unveils her father’s harrowing experiences during World War II, including his escape from a concentration camp truck and the tragic fate of her grandfather, Antonio, at the hands of German soldiers. Through meticulous research, Gina unearths surprising truths, revealing a legacy of resilience and bravery that has profoundly shaped her family. 

Love, cultural expectations, and familial resilience come alive as we recount the host's mother's incredible tale. From an arranged marriage that faced numerous obstacles to a whirlwind romance full of unexpected twists, her journey highlights the complexities of familial duty and personal choice. Despite job loss and immigration challenges, her parents' love endured, leading to a 43-year marriage and the raising of four children in America. This narrative offers a captivating glimpse into the complexities of love and the strength it takes to overcome barriers.

We also explore the charm and simplicity of European life, contrasting it with the American lifestyle. From the close-knit communities in small Italian towns to the emphasis on fresh, pesticide-free produce, we highlight the importance of preserving cultural heritage and maintaining connections to our roots. Reflecting on how these values can be passed down to future generations, we discuss the tranquility of towns like Scilla in Calabria and the lasting impact of family stories.
